Job Description

*Internal Applicants Only*

Position Summary:

The Facilitator (K12 will collaboratively create a systematic program for the content area in which they serve for all District educational institutions. This is a commitment in which you reapply every two years.

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S

  • Work collaboratively with District teachers to develop and adopt a K12 curriculum aligned with state standards and District expectations
  • Plan and coordinate professional development opportunities (PD days Early Release Days and/or Instructional Mondays)
  • Plan and coordinate District 5th Grade Field Day
  • Mentor new teachers to the district
  • Conduct classroom observations and provide teacher feedback
  • Develop and manage budget
  • Participate in regularlyscheduled districtwide facilitator meetings
  • Serve as a liaison between Assistant Superintendent for Curriculum and Instruction building principals teachers students and parents.
  • Make presentations to the Board of Education as needed
  • Attend offcampus meetings workshops and trainings that have districtwide impact
  • Serve as lead learner and instructional expert for the team
  • Participate in district hiring
  • Support develop and/or maintain relationships with external partners
  • Perform all other responsibilities as assigned by the Assistant Superintendent for Curriculum and Instruction

PERFORMANCE KNOWLEDGE SKILLS and ABILITIES

  • Strong knowledge of effective instructional practices curriculum development and professional development principles
  • Ability to demonstrate effective leadership skills
  • Ability to communicate effectively verbally and in writing
  • Time management and organizational skills
  • Ability to use effective interpersonal skills necessary for the successful coordination of committees collegial groups and to maintain professional productive relationships among colleagues
  • Knowledge of and consistent adherence to Board policies and procedures

ESSENTIAL QUALIFICATIONS

The qualifications noted below are required to enable the employee to perform the essential duties/responsibilities of this position.

  • Masters Degree strongly preferred but not required
  • Deep and demonstrated knowledge of the content
  • Demonstrated leadership experience
  • Superior interpersonal skills.
  • Recognized as a highly effective teacher by cohorts building and District administration

*Each Facilitator position will serve for two years then will need to reapply to be considered for future Facilitator openings*
